Question of the day

What term describes the process of increasing the number of germs in the body and their multiplication?

Explanation:
The process of increasing the number of germs in the body and their multiplication is accurately described as infection. An infection occurs when harmful microorganisms, such as bacteria, viruses, or fungi, invade the body, proliferate, and cause illness. This can result in a range of symptoms and health issues, depending on the type of microorganism and the body's response. Immunity refers to the body’s ability to resist or fight off infection, often through the immune system’s defenses. Contamination typically refers to the presence of unwanted substances or microorganisms on a surface or in a substance, but it does not imply that those germs are multiplying within the body. Infestation specifically refers to the invasion of a host by larger parasites, such as worms or insects, rather than microbial infection. Therefore, the term infection is the most accurate and relevant term to describe the process in question.

Exam Format

Understanding the format of the South Carolina Nail Technician Exam will arm you with the knowledge you need to study effectively and succeed.

  • Multiple-Choice Questions: The exam typically consists of multiple-choice questions, each designed to evaluate your understanding of nail technology procedures, products, and safety protocols.

  • Number of Questions: Expect around 100 questions covering a range of topics necessary for nail technology.

  • Time Allocation: You will have approximately two hours to complete the test, allowing sufficient time to carefully consider each question.

What to Expect on the Exam

The South Carolina Nail Technician Exam is comprehensive, ensuring that only well-trained individuals provide nail services in the state. Here is what you can expect:

  • Sanitation and Safety: Foundational knowledge of maintaining hygiene and safety standards is crucial. Questions may cover correct cleaning of tools, proper sterilization methods, and personal hygiene.

  • Chemical Procedures: Be prepared to demonstrate your understanding of the chemicals used in nail treatments, appropriate usage, and emergency procedures related to chemical exposure.

  • State Laws: An understanding of South Carolina state laws governing nail technology is essential. Questions will test your knowledge of licensing requirements, allowed practices, and client rights.

  • Nail Anatomy and Disorders: Being knowledgeable about the anatomy of nails and recognizing nail diseases can help in providing proper care and avoiding potential health issues.

  • Techniques and Tools: You will be assessed on your familiarity with various manicuring and pedicuring tools, as well as different techniques used within the industry.

How do I apply to take the South Carolina Nail Technician exam?

To apply for the South Carolina Nail Technician exam, you must complete an application through the Board of Cosmetology. Ensure you meet all educational and training requirements. After application approval, you will receive further instructions on scheduling your exam.

What is the average salary for a nail technician in South Carolina?

In South Carolina, nail technicians earn an average salary ranging from $25,000 to $40,000 annually, depending on their experience, location, and clientele. With quality skills and a strong customer base, income potential can significantly increase.

What should I bring to the South Carolina Nail Technician exam on test day?

On the day of your South Carolina Nail Technician exam, bring your identification, any required paperwork, and the necessary tools if applicable. Knowing what to expect can help ease your nerves, so make sure to prepare in advance and review the exam requirements.
